The hotel

Upscale rooms, chic dining and unforgettable sunset views are all on offer at this gated haven right on the beachfront in Juhu. Equally convenient for business as it is perfect for relaxing, you've got easy access to the business district whilst also being steps from feeling the sand between your toes. With multiple dining options on offer, you'll be spoilt for choice when it comes to dinner. But we definitely recommend the Lotus Cafe for Sunday brunch, with special entertainment and fun food for kids (and plenty of food and drink to enjoy for the adults too), it's a hit with all the family. If you're here as part of a business trip, think about upgrading to an Executive room which includes access to the lounge where you can work in peace whilst enjoying hors d'ouevres and selected complimentary refreshments. When you're not working, enjoy a dip in the infinity pool or head to the sauna and steam room to recharge.

Where is it

Located along Juhu beach, with easy access to the business district. Approximately 3 miles from Chhatrapati Shivaji Airport.

Hotel information

326 rooms and 29 suites across 5 floors, all with air conditioning, complimentary WiFi access, 37” plasma TV, mini fridge, coffee/tea making facilities, safe, iron and ironing board, bath robe, slippers, bathroom amenities, and hair dryer. 

Standard Rooms have either 1 king-size bed or twin beds, sleeping maximum 2 people.

Partial Sea View rooms have either 1 king-size bed or twin beds, sleeping maximum 2 people. 

Ocean View rooms have either 1 king-size bed or twin beds, sleeping maximum 2 people.

Larger Guest rooms have either 1 king-size bed or twin beds, sleeping maximum 2 people.

Executive Rooms include access to the executive lounge which offers complimentary breakfast daily as well as a range of snacks and refreshments throughout the day. These rooms are located on higher floors, with 1 king-size bed or twin beds, sleeping maximum 2 people.

One Bedroom Apartments feature a separate living room, and bedroom with 1 king-size bed, sleeping maximum 2 people.

Ocean View Beach Suites feature a separate living room, and bedroom with 1 king-size bed, sleeping maximum 2 people.

Royal Beach Suites are larger in size and include access to the executive lounge which offers complimentary breakfast daily as well as a range of snacks and refreshments throughout the day. These rooms are located on higher floors, feature a separate living room, and bedroom with 1 king-size bed or twin beds, sleeping maximum 2 people.

Sunset Suites feature stunning ocean views, a separate living room, and bedroom with 1 king-size bed, sleeping maximum 2 people.

Lotus Café (International cuisine, open for all day dining). Dashanzi (sea-facing Asian restaurant, serving innovative dishes and cocktails). Saffron (Indian cuisine, open for lunch at weekends, and dinner Wed-Mon).  Bombay Baking Company (patisserie and deli, open 8.00am-9.00pm daily). Reflections (lobby lounge and bar, serving tapas dishes and a range of drinks, with sea views). 

Outdoor infinity pool, saltwater pool and kid’s pool. Beach access. Fitness centre. Fitness classes*. Jacuzzi, steam room, and sauna. Quan spa* and salon*. Children’s play area.

Complimentary WiFi access. 24-hour room service*. Gift shop. Laundry service*. Complimentary self-parking. 

*Denotes local charge
